Casper City Council Election

Election Date:November 7, 2028Register by:October 15, 2028

The Casper City Council Election on November 7, 2028, will determine the composition of the Casper City Council in Wyoming. Voters will elect council members from various wards to serve four-year terms, with responsibilities including local ordinances, budget approval, and municipal oversight.

How to Vote

Voters in Casper, Wyoming must register by October 15, 2028, either online, by mail, or in person at the Natrona County Clerk's Office. On Election Day, polls are open from 7:00 AM to 7:00 PM; voters must present a valid ID such as a Wyoming driver's license, state ID, or tribal ID. Early voting is available from October 21 to November 4, 2028, at designated locations including the Natrona County Courthouse.
